We are staying at the GF - our first time staying at a MK resort. Would it make any sense to walk to the Contemporary after Wishes and get on the monorail there? I know the crowds waiting for the monorail at MK are brutal at park closing. Thanks
 
I would take the boat, should be direct when leaving MK.

This is absolutely true.
However that same little shuttle boat also carries guests headed for the Poly, and the lines waiting can be backed up.
(They usually run two boats on the same route, but they don't carry a lot of guests, each.)

Like most plans at WDW, timing is everything.
 
As Robo says it all depends on the date and how long after Wished it takes you to get to the boat. The wait for that boat at that time for us has been from 0 to 90 minutes. If you want to leave right after and not wait, watch Wishes from the south end of Main St. and be ready to head straight to the boat on the last note.
 

Yes, crowds are brutal exiting MK after Wishes. I agree with illinidp in regard to a good location for exiting quickly. If you are further in the park, you may just want to hang out for 10 - 15 minutes while the crowds clear. When you get out, I would just check to see which line is shorter, boat or monorail. Honestly, by the time you walk to CR and get to the 4th floor for the monorail, you might as well have waited at MK.
 
Walked out of wishes Saturday night, looked at the monorail line, and walked on the boat. Was at the GF in just a minute. Per the castmembers working tge boats, they can carry 39 people, but usually 35 or 36. So do a quick count before you stand in line
 
We have headed to GF after Wishes for ADRs. The monorail line always seems so backed up so we usually head to the boat. We have watched MSEP and Wishes from the MSUSA train station and head right out of the park after Wishes. We have usually gotten on the first or second boat over to GF (if Wishes was at 9, we've been in the GF lobby at around 9:30-9:40, usually have a 9:50 ADR).
